Import Procedures & Documentation: Ensuring Compliance in Global Procurement
This half-day virtual course provides a clear, practical guide to the import process, with a focus on documentation, customs clearance, and regulatory compliance. Learners will develop the knowledge needed to manage import operations effectively and avoid common risks in international sourcing.
What the Course Covers
The course breaks down the key stages of importing goods, from working with suppliers to submitting declarations, and explains how to ensure accuracy, efficiency, and legal compliance throughout the process.
Topics include:
• Understanding the import process and identifying associated risks
• Navigating the Customs Declaration Service (CDS) and completing import declarations
• Applying CPC codes and managing VAT and duty implications
• Preparing compliant documentation, including invoices and shipping records
• Managing supplier paperwork and coordinating delivery timelines
Who It's For
Ideal for procurement professionals, import coordinators, finance teams, and anyone involved in cross-border sourcing. This course supports smooth, compliant import operations and stronger supplier relationships.
